The Brave Browser is a cool new fast web browser that also allows you to earn BAT (Basic Attention Token) while browsing the internet. Downloading it is very simple on Ubuntu. Just run the following command in sudo
sudo snap install brave
That’s it. Once done, you can open it by clicking and searching brave to launch
Brave currently has 8.7 million monthly active users and over 300,000 Verified Publishers. Brave Software was co-founded by Brendan Eich, creator of JavaScript and co-founder of Mozilla (Firefox), and Brian Bondy, formerly of Khan Academy and Mozilla.
